Monitor The Strategy

 

No investment strategy works on autopilot. With the rapid degree of changes in the markets and at management firms, constant attention and oversight is required. Utilizing proprietary technology, LAMCO constantly reviews the factors which could impact the portfolio’s long-term results. When warranted, we initiate the dialogue so that decisions and adjustments can be made in a prudent and timely manner. Alternatively, at your request, LAMCO can assume a discretionary role and implement portfolio adjustments on your behalf. Portfolio information, along with recommendations for improvement, are summarized in regular Portfolio Evaluation Reports which are delivered at a frequency of your choosing. Among the areas addressed are:

  •  
  • The overall performance of the portfolio compared to expectations.

  •  
  • The portfolio’s actual structure versus the target structure. An “Exception Report” is prepared if the portfolio is approaching the predetermined tolerance limits and recommendations are made for portfolio adjustment. These recommendations, along with the expected impact on the portfolio structure, are reviewed with the client for approval and execution.

  • An evaluation of the portfolio’s investment managers to affirm that the thesis behind the selection of each manager remains intact. We look for:

        - Consistent, unexplained performance deterioration.
        - A deviation in philosophy, process, or personnel.
        - A deterioration in the business factors or firm franchise.

    Re-Balancing The Portfolio

     

    One of the most difficult decisions for an investor to make is the decision to reallocate assets from an outperforming investment manager (style) to an underperforming investment manager.  However, investors must remind themselves that portfolio volatility is increased when investors allow their winners to run.  We advocate regular portfolio rebalancing as part of the investment process.
